Exemplo n.º 1
0
 /**
  * Function to get all Report Record Models
  * @param <Array> $allReportsList
  * @param <Vtiger_Module_Model> - Reports Module Model
  * @return <Array> Reports Record Models
  */
 public function getAllReportModels($allReportsList, $reportModuleModel)
 {
     $allReportModels = array();
     $folders = self::getAll();
     foreach ($allReportsList as $key => $reportsList) {
         for ($i = 0; $i < count($reportsList); $i++) {
             $reportModel = new ITS4YouReports_Record_Model();
             $reportModel->setData($reportsList[$i])->setModuleFromInstance($reportModuleModel);
             //$reportModel->set('foldername', $folders[$key]->getName());
             $allReportModels[] = $reportModel;
             unset($reportModel);
         }
     }
     return $allReportModels;
 }